Some useful JavaScript examples

Insert the current date into a Text Field (DateField) when the PDF is opened

function date() {
 var fld = this.getField("DateField");
 fld.value = util.printd("dd mmmm yyyy",new Date());
}
date(); // call my function

To place this function, select Edit - > JavaScripts -> Add in VeryPDF menu.

You can cut and paste the code from this page. There must be a Text Field on the page named DateField.

Insert the current year into a Text Field (Year) when the PDF is opened

function Year() {
  var fld1 = this.getField("Year");
  fld1.value = util.printd("yyyy",new Date());
}
Year(); // call my function  

To place this function, on Menu select Edit - > JavaScripts -> Add

You can cut and paste the code from this page. There must be a Text Field on the page named Year

Hide a Text Field (zzztext) when the PDF is viewed on Screen but allow the field to Print

function HideView() {
 var title = this.getField("zzztext");
 title.display = display.noView;
}
HideView();// call my function

To place this function, on Menu select Edit - > JavaScripts -> Add

You can cut and paste the code from this page. There must be a Text Field on the page named zzztext

Create a Print Button

Create a Button Field

Right click with your mouse on the “Print” Button

A menu pops up and select PDF Options –> Field Properties

Next select the Action Tab –> choose JavaScript and then in the default Mouse Up event -

Click on Edit and insert the following:

var pp = this.getPrintParams();
pp.interactive = pp.constants.interactionLevel.silent;
pp.printContent = pp.constants.printContents.formFieldsOnly;
this.print(pp);

Create a Text Field with the Date Printed which only appears on the printed document

function Print(){
 var oDate = new Date(); // get the current date time object 
 var sDate = util.printd("mm/dd/yyyy h:mm t" , oDate); // format date time string 
 this.getField("TimePrint").value = "Printed: " + sDate + "m"; // fillin the field value 
}
Print();// call my function

To place this function, on Menu select Edit - > JavaScripts -> Add

You can cut and paste the code from this page. There must be a Text Field on the page named TimePrint.

You will also need to create a HideView function for the TimePrint Field some that the field is hidden from view until the document is printed.

Create a Combo Box which updates a text field

  • create the Combo Box (Text1) with the content:
one
two
three
  • create the Text Field (Text2)
  • add the following action on "on blur" to Text1:
var one = this.getField("Text1");
var two = this.getField("Text2");
if (one.value == 'one') {
    two.value='500'
} else if (one.value == 'two') {
    two.value='300'
}

Create a Checkbox which updates a text field

var one = this.getField("Checkbox1");
var two = this.getField("Text1");
if (one.value == 'Yes') {
    two.value='500'
} else if (one.value == 'Off') {
    two.value='300'
}
